On 09/22/11 12:12, James Hozier wrote:
What's the latest ThinkPad that OpenBSD can be installed on, and have 
everything functional without having to tweak any special settings within 
OpenBSD?


Given that Lenovo has several concurrent series being sold, you'd
have a hard time figuring out the latest model.

I'll watch others comment on the newest models.  I have a slightly
older W500 which is great.  The T60p is great, avoid the T61 series
as they use nVidia.  Most of the "T" series pre 500 models work
well.  I haven't yet played with 500+ series.

Older models such as the A series work wonderfully, though are
all slow and watt hoggs.  Can't say much about the R and G series
though I've seen both run OpenBSD.
